Latest Patents

Oyer's latest patents include a "Tool and method for minimally invasive bypass surgery" and a "Method and system for performing closed-chest bypass." The first patent describes a minimally-invasive coronary artery bypass graft procedure that utilizes a splittable proximal anastomosis tool. This tool is complemented by a distal anastomosis tool, which features a staple holder with spaced-apart arms and an anvil connected to the staple holder. The second patent outlines a coronary artery bypass graft procedure that is performed through openings made in the patient to access the thoracic cavity. It includes a vein measurement device to measure distances between anastomotic sites and an integrated stabilizer that stabilizes tools relative to the surface of the beating heart.
